Cabins are pressurized between 6000 and 8000 feet of altitude, until you reach these altitudes the pressure inside the aircraft is increasing or decreasing depending on if you are ascending or descending. The pressure must match the ambient pressure at your destination so they can open the door. – Ron Beyer. WebThe most popular aircraft in the U.S. Fleet in 2024 was the Boeing 737-800 with 841 units ahead of the Boeing 737-700 (572 units) and the Airbus A320ceo (569 units). In 2024, the U.S. commercial aircraft inventory included 7,690 aircraft, up from 7,445 aircraft in 2024 (+245/+3.3%*). The 2024 inventory consisted of 4,085 narrow-body jets (53.1% ... Web3.
